Ticket 7 — Contractor first week, Pellgrove Annex. Night shift to note: contractor from Stave & Rook Fitouts on site Mon–Fri, 21:00–05:00, working on the Level 2 ceiling void. Escort required past the plant room only. Tools stay in the cage overnight; check padlock at end of shift. Log arrival and departure in the night book. No roof access. For the Level 2 stair door, give the contractor the code below.

turnstile pass: bdg-YEOZLM-79341408

## Deployment

Receiptling runs as a single container behind the Fernvale load balancer. Deploys go through the standard pipeline: merge to main, wait for the build, then promote to production from the dashboard. No manual steps are required beyond confirming the smoke test. Before promoting, verify the environment matches the following configuration values.

settings of bafof-tagep:
[frador]
port = 9300
region = west-1
host = frador.norvacorp.corp
timeout_ms = 3000
retries = 5

## Escalation: Restock Planner Failures

If your plugin receives empty route plans from the Cartfill restock planner, first confirm the machine roster synced within the last hour. Persistent empty plans, or plans that skip flagged machines, warrant escalation. Include the planner run ID, plugin version, and affected region in your report. Send escalations to the planner operations team.

escalation mailbox, bagef-bagag: oliax.drumir.jorath@crelvolabs.test

# Service Accounts: String Extraction

The `extract-i18n` script pulls translatable strings from all Bramblewick repos and pushes them to the Glossa service. It runs under the `i18n-extractor` service account. Do not run it under your personal account; Glossa rate-limits individual users aggressively. The account has write access to the staging catalog only. Set the token in your shell before invoking the script. The current staging token is below.

API key for kahap-kafog: zpat15_6qzxZ7YR8aDwjmp